[JBoss-dev] [TODO -- DEVELOPMENT] - Re: JBoss HeartWatch service/SNMP proxy
Regarding CPU/memory monitoring, they are not EJB-specific performance data and most of these data are available through SNMP interface. There are a couple of mature SNMP agents providing such data via various MIB (e.g. net-snmp) So we do not have to re-ivent the wheel. IMHO, the best way to do it is to write a snmp proxy to "delegate-out" all such calls. BTW, weblogic has such a thing. I have a snmp proxy prototye built. Do you guys want me to check in code? [JBoss-dev] [Caches on JBoss (Caches/JBoss)] - Re: Is anyone using TreeCache in production?
We (www.digijava.org) are trying to use JbossCache under Hibernate on production. Only ASYNC replication gave reasonable performance. Number of caches objects that we are testing on is about hundred thousand objects We are having real serious problems with the existing LRU implementation. LRU parameter wakeUpIntervalSeconds set to anything higher than 5secs gives inaccaptable performance. We get nice results with wakeUpIntervalSeconds=1sec but I am not, really, very happy with some process starting up every second. Profiler shows that the bottleneck is put() in edu.oswego.cs.dl.util.concurrent.BoundedLinkedQuee "Something is rotten in the state of Denmark..." [JBoss-dev] [AOP on JBoss (Aspects/JBoss)] - Re: starting an AOP program without ANT
You mean do precompilation without ant? Or just run the application without ANT? I think the docs on WIKI tell how to run an application at command line.
